Mountain Man Memorial March : Event overview
The 19th Annual Mountain Man Memorial March is scheduled for April 10–11, 2026 in Gatlinburg, Tennessee. Organizers plan to host Gold Star Families and hold a Gold Star Family ceremony on April 10 in the Mills Auditorium at the Gatlinburg Convention Center. Organizers are working with the City of Gatlinburg and Sevier County Schools to keep the race start and finish at Pi Beta Phi Elementary School (125 Cherokee Orchard Rd, Gatlinburg, TN). The event is run by a registered 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, EIN 88-1395928, incorporated in Tennessee.
Race formats, categories and course
The event offers both run and march programs, plus virtual options. Distances include:
- Full Marathon - 26.2mi
- Half Marathon - 13.1mi
- 10K Run - 6.2mi
- 5K Run - 3.1mi
- March distances - 26.2mi and 13.1mi
March entries are available as individuals or five-person teams and are divided into civilian and military categories. March categories include Heavy and Light classes with uniform and rucksack weight requirements. Military-category competitors must be affiliated with a military organization; civilians may not register in military categories. Virtual participants receive the same race shirt and participant medal but are not eligible for placing. The route goes through Gatlinburg and into the Smoky Mountains over paved and gravel roads and other uneven terrain with flat stretches, rolling hills and steep climbs. Water points, snacks, medical aid and support staff will be positioned along the route. Registrations are online only.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
